Print RecipeGingerbread Man Cakes

Prep Time 5 minutes Cook Time 10 minutes

Servings

people

Ingredients


Dry

  1. 3/4 cup cassava flour

  2. 1/4 cup coconut flour

  3. 1/2 tablespoon baking powder

  4. 1/2 teaspoon salt

  5. 1 tablespoon ginger powder

  6. 1 tablespoon cinnamon

  7. 1/2 teaspoon Nutmeg

  8. 1/2 teaspoon allspice or cloves

  9. 1 teaspoon fresh grated ginger optional


Wet

  1. 3/4 cup Milk or milk alternative

  2. 1 large egg

  3. 1 tablespoon butter, melted

  4. 1/2 teaspoon pure vanilla extract optional

Instructions



Whisk all dry ingredients into a bowl until well blended. Ad the milk, egg, vanilla, butter and whisk until it is smooth and pourable but not too thin. Depending on your flour, you may need to add a bit more liquid. If so, add about a tablespoon at a time until you get the desired consistency.


Place an oiled frypan, or non-stick pan over medium heat, once it heats up, pour the batter into the desired size of your mancakes and cook for 60 to 90 seconds per side. Makes 8 x 5 inch diameter pancakes.
